Tekken 8 reveals four new Fighters including Devil Jin

Four new Tekken 8 characters revealed including Devil Jin

Devil Jin? Yes, please.

Bandai Namco revealed the next four fighters set to join the eventual full roster of 32 when Tekken 8 releases. This brings the total revealed fighter count to 30, with the final two character reveals coming on November 2 and November 12. Fan-favorite character Devil Jin is one of the four characters revealed today, alongside Zafina, Lee Chaolan, and Alisa Bosconovitch.

Four new Fighters join Tekken 8

Devil Jin returns as the “Blank Wings of Ruin,” Jin’s demonic side coming from the devil gene in his blood and the embodiment of him living with his sins. Devil Jin’s appearance matches his name, and his fighting skills are beyond human capabilities.

The “Mystic Stargazer” Zafina brings back her unique fight style rooted in her warrior heritage and her spiritual abilities as a mystical astrologist. Her methods are as old as her lineage, using Ancient Assassination Arts in her attacks.

Lee Chaolan fights with Martial Arts, but his true power comes from the Violet Suit, a one-of-a-kind battle suit that uses sophisticated technology and unleashes attacks that reflect his “Silver haired-Demon” persona.

Alisa Bosconovitch is the “Destroying Automaton” developed by the brilliant scientist Dr. Bosconovitch. Alisa’s fighting skills come from her high-mobility flight suit and her arsenal of technological weaponry.

Tekken 8 is scheduled to release on January 26, 2024 on PC, PlayStation 5, and Xbox Series X|S.
